Parker Aerospace Engine-Driven Pump Selected by Boeing to Power the B-52H Stratofortress Hydraulic System for Decades
20 September 2022 - 9:15AM
Business Wire
The winning Parker AP15V World Pump will help meet the
aircraft’s Commercial Engine Replacement Program (CERP) fuel
efficiency and reliability goals.
Parker Aerospace, a business segment of Parker Hannifin
Corporation, the global leader in motion and control technologies,
today announced that Boeing selected Parker to supply its AP15V
engine-driven pump (EDP) for the hydraulic system of the B-52H
Stratofortress. The long-range heavy bomber is undergoing a
significant revitalization, including its Commercial Engine
Replacement Program (CERP) initiated by the U.S. Air Force. The
Parker AP15V EDP, also known as the World Pump, will help power the
aircraft’s hydraulic system through the 2050s.

To keep the combat-capable bomber in service for the coming
decades, the Air Force set ambitious goals for its CERP aimed at
reducing operating fuel costs while boosting reliability. In
September of 2021, the Air Force selected Rolls-Royce North America
as its contractor for the re-engine program. Parker Aerospace looks
forward to supporting Rolls-Royce and Boeing in achieving these
objectives and maximizing aircraft readiness.
The Parker World Pump: Proven and tested performance
Parker’s World Pump is a legacy EDP that has accumulated
millions of highly reliable flight hours across numerous commercial
and military applications. In side-by-side testing with competitor
products, Parker quantified how its World Pump delivers an overall
lower life-cycle cost (LCC) to the customer:
- The World Pump is ten percent lighter, delivering the
highest horsepower-to-weight ratio. Weight directly affects
fuel burn. Relative to the direct impact of Parker’s pump, weight
represents approximately 18 percent of its total LCC.
- The World Pump produces 15 percent less heat rejection.
Pump heat rejection and overall horsepower pump inefficiency
directly affect fuel burn. Energy loss represents the most
significant contribution to LCC, accounting for 43 percent of the
overall product LCC.
- The World Pump is field-proven and reliable. Across a
broad commercial and military application base, Parker’s
demonstrated field reliability exceeded the required B-52H
requirement by 200%. In this military application, superior
reliability translates into a higher mission capability rate and
lower maintenance costs, representing approximately 12 percent of
the product LCC. In the commercial environment, this translates
into fewer associated delays and cancellations, representing 18
percent of the overall product LCC.
